Transaction 6fd66876f3dd7953f43268aa0f6d0c5d1fd33762e780558fded12636030cc86f
1 Input
1 Output
-
6fd66876f3dd7953f43268aa0f6d0c5d1fd33762e780558fded12636030cc86f:0
- value
- 1044823
- script pubkey
- OP_0 OP_PUSHBYTES_20 dacb73775d92209e802015237b920cd129958d47
- address
- bc1qmt9hxa6ajgsfaqpqz53hhysv6y5etr28974g89